Renee Baert
Renee Baert is a Canadian critic and independent curator. She holds a PhD in Communications from McGill University, Montreal. She has curated numerous exhibitions at galleries across Canada; and was Director/Curator of the Gallery of the former Sadye Bronfman Centre for the Arts, Montreal. She has also held teaching positions at Concordia University, Montreal, in the Intermedia/Cyberarts, and MFA programs. Baert has written extensively on contemporary art for numerous art magazines and catalogues, and several of her essays have been anthologized. She is editor of the anthology Territories of Difference (1993), and co-editor of Curatorial Strategies (2006), an issue of n.paradoxa magazine.
